90 Gallon Circulation

I have a fish only tank for now. I have an MP40 and 2 MP10 vortech pumps. The web sight if I read it correctly stated that I only needed the MP40. Does anyone agree or should I use all three? Just looking for some thoughts.

Since it is fish only tank, you dont need too much flow in the DT. I would think that MP40 is enough for that tank, however if you decide to start adding corals and such, then perhaps you will need to re-visit this once again and change things up accordingly.
